Fort Works Art is pleased to announce Lux Arcana, an exhibition by Crystal Wagner and Logan Luckey through their collaborative studio, Aurelia Oscilla, opening March 28, 2026.

Lux Arcana brings together Wagner’s sculptural language and Luckey’s technological systems to explore the intersection of light, form, and interactivity. Through intricate material constructions embedded with responsive LED arrays and sensing technologies and sound, the works shift in relation to viewer presence—transforming static objects into dynamic, living environments.

Drawing from natural systems, bioluminescence, and spatial illusion, the exhibition creates immersive experiences where light becomes both material and atmosphere. The collaboration merges hand-built form with engineered responsiveness, expanding the possibilities of contemporary sculpture through interaction and sensory engagement.
The exhibition opened Saturday, March 28 at Fort Works Art Gallery in Fort Worth, Texas in conjunction with FWADA’s Spring Gallery Night. The exhibition will close on Saturday May 2.
